最近聊到前端开发,我的朋友们总是跟我提到一个词:Web3。听起来有些高大上,但你知道吗?Web3其实跟我们这些前端开发者是有着千丝万缕的关系。如果你也是一个代码迷,而且对未来充满好奇,那就跟我一起探讨一下,前端开发该如何踏入Web3的世界吧!
我曾经也觉得Web3就是个噱头,完全不理解它的实际意义。像很多人一样,最初我把Web3当成了一个复杂的术语。其实从某种程度上来说,Web3就是互联网的下一代形态,它更去中心化,让用户拥有更多的控制权。这听起来是不是很炫酷?用户可以通过智能合约,直接进行交易,不用依赖那些传统的中介。听起来就像是电影里的科幻世界!
在我了解Web3的过程中,我发现作为一个前端开发者,完全可以利用自己的技能进入这个新领域。不信?我们来看看具体的技能需求。首先,前端开发者肯定得会用JavaScript,对吧?在Web3的世界里,JavaScript依然大显身手。你可以使用一些库,比如Web3.js和Ethers.js,这些都是帮助你与区块链交互的工具。
以前我觉得学习开发就得捧着一本厚厚的书,实在是太无趣了。但现在,真的是开源的天下,资源随处可见。就拿Web3来说,各种在线教程、视频课程应有尽有。例如,YouTube上有许多开发者分享他们的Web3开发经验;GitHub上更是充满了开源项目,你只需搜索“Web3”,就能找到不少有趣的项目来做练习。
说到学习,我最建议的就是“动手”!听说过“实践是检验真理的唯一标准”吗?所以别光看教程,快去试试写几个程序。我记得我第一次用Web3.js与以太坊进行了交互,那个兴奋劲儿,真是不言而喻。简单来说,找个小项目,尝试写个DApp(去中心化应用),这可是一个很棒的起点哦!
常说“独乐乐不如众乐乐”,加入Web3的开发者圈子真的是一个绝佳选择。你可以在Discord或者Telegram等社交平台上找到许多志同道合的人。和他们分享学习经验,解决问题,甚至参加一些黑客松(Hackathon),简直比一个人坐在家里练代码有趣多了!
我知道很多年轻人都在为未来的职业方向而烦恼,但想明白一件事:Web3是一个充满机会的领域!随着区块链技术的普及,越来越多的公司都在寻找懂得前端开发和Web3的全栈人才。你想想,既能做前端,又懂区块链,别说高薪水,简直是企业抢着要的人才!
所以,如果你作为一个前端开发者,心里对Web3这个领域有一些好奇,那就赶紧上路吧!或许刚开始会有点没方向,但相信我,踏出那一步之后,你会发现,这个世界比你想象的要精彩得多。不妨尝试着学习一些新的技术,加入一些社区,动手做些项目。作为前端开发者的你,真的可以在Web3的大潮中乘风破浪!
朋友们,我们共同努力,走出这条Web3之路吧!